Output 255d77832c16c038fb8d151f73a0e3311729381768a630d39dbc93683969b506:58

value
2537034
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7c26d13b01c5fe9b5e1862e79f795f45771e37d OP_EQUALVERIFY OP_CHECKSIG
address
1KDEP8qw5CXFxnbtFMR6Bv2NyBwH31xBAY
transaction
255d77832c16c038fb8d151f73a0e3311729381768a630d39dbc93683969b506
spent
true